Key responsibilities:
- Translate client letters, vital documents, posters and/or website articles.
- Meet necessary deadlines for document translations.
- Assist with community outreach to potential Limited English Proficiency (LEP) clients.
Qualifications:
- Ability to translate and/or interpret between English and a language of Iowa’s LEP low-income populations, including but not limited to Spanish, Arabic, Bosnian, Somali, Chinese, Vietnamese, French, German, Russian, Swahili and Laotian.
- Pass a bilingual fluency test.
- Ability to maintain confidentiality and follow established policies and procedures.
Training and Support:
- Volunteer will receive training on the translation procedure.
- Volunteer will be given access to appropriate Iowa Legal Aid bilingual resources, including legal dictionaries.
- Volunteer will receive support and supervision from Iowa Legal Aid’s staff and/or AmeriCorps members.
Time Commitment:
- The time commitment will depend on the volunteer’s availability and Iowa Legal Aid’s needs.
Position Location:
- Translators may volunteer from home or from the Iowa Legal Aid office depending on project availability.
- Interpreters who choose the assist at outreach sites will need to be physically present at the site.
- Iowa Legal Aid offices are located in Cedar Rapids, Council Bluffs, Davenport, Des Moines, Dubuque, Iowa City, Mason City, Ottumwa, Sioux City and Waterloo.
